Output e5b33286630665430d794a65e7b5cbad226753712df97b183f10eaa80cac8172:76

value
518257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55149964dc2d99ab53f0349e29eda24af02df87b OP_EQUAL
address
39St378aT7kagwXGRkhMTNcxUk35yXcvxB
transaction
e5b33286630665430d794a65e7b5cbad226753712df97b183f10eaa80cac8172
spent
true